#8de582 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8de582 is composed of 55.3% red, 89.8%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 43.2%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 113.3 degrees, a saturation of 65.6% and a lightness of 70.4%. #8de582 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#1bcb05.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

#8de582 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8de582 has RGB values of R:141, G:229,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0, Y:0.43,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 9299330.
